Transaction 40b7231e7644986f7eff37748c37ddb3cb56898265c1bc21cc96d50b6a181798
1 Input
1 Output
-
40b7231e7644986f7eff37748c37ddb3cb56898265c1bc21cc96d50b6a181798:0
- value
- 310865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 65f44238d6b318159eede5f98ff35af36c1fa08f OP_EQUAL
- address
- 3Az6nJtVSapA17F1ZnckBvfsNK3qu8qM4s